The Equation Enigma: A Speaker's Puzzling Story
The stage was set for an evening of intellectual prowess, a lecture hall filled with eager minds, waiting for the renowned speaker, Dr. Elena Voss, to unravel the mysteries of the universe through the language of mathematics. The air was thick with anticipation as she stepped onto the stage, her eyes scanning the expectant crowd.
"Good evening," her voice echoed through the hall, a mix of warmth and authority. "Tonight, we delve into the enigma of the Equation Enigma."
The audience leaned forward, their interest piqued. Dr. Voss was known for her ability to weave complex theories into stories that captivated the masses. She began with a simple premise: every person's life could be represented by an equation, a unique set of variables and constants that determined their destiny.
As she spoke, she projected a series of equations onto the screen, each one more complex than the last. The crowd watched, their eyes widening at the sheer complexity of the formulas.
"Consider," Dr. Voss continued, "if you could solve your own equation, would you be able to alter your fate? Could you predict your future with certainty?"
The questions hung in the air, unspoken, but palpable. Dr. Voss paused, her gaze fixed on a single equation that stood out among the rest.
"This equation," she said, her voice dropping to a hushed tone, "is mine. It is the Equation Enigma. It represents my life, my choices, my fate."
The crowd murmured, their attention fully engaged. The Equation Enigma was a riddle wrapped in a mystery, a conundrum that had baffled the brightest minds in the field of mathematics. But Dr. Voss was not your average speaker; she was a living enigma herself.
"Over the years," she revealed, "I have tried to solve it, to find the constants that would lead me to the answer. But every time I think I'm close, another variable crops up, a new challenge that pushes me further away from the truth."
The room was silent as she continued her narrative. She spoke of love, loss, and the relentless pursuit of knowledge. She spoke of a time when she discovered the Equation Enigma, a time when her life was not her own, but a series of variables to be solved.
"I found it in an old, leather-bound book," she said, her voice tinged with nostalgia. "It was a secret kept by a mentor of mine, a mentor who knew the truth about the Equation Enigma better than anyone."
As the story unfolded, the audience became more engrossed, their emotions riding the rollercoaster of Dr. Voss's experiences. They felt the thrill of discovery, the heartache of loss, and the overwhelming sense of destiny that seemed to hang over her every word.
"Today," Dr. Voss declared, "I invite you to join me in this quest. Together, we will attempt to solve the Equation Enigma. Will we succeed? Will we unravel the mystery of my life? Only time will tell."
The lecture hall erupted into applause, the audience inspired by the speaker's courage and determination. But as the night wore on, a sense of unease began to settle in the crowd. What if Dr. Voss's equation was not just a riddle to be solved, but a warning?
As the audience dispersed, whispers of the Equation Enigma spread through the hallways. Some believed it to be a mere intellectual exercise, a game of numbers played for the sake of curiosity. Others saw it as a chilling omen, a prediction of the speaker's fate.
Days turned into weeks, and the Equation Enigma remained unsolved. Dr. Voss continued to lecture, to share her story, to challenge her audience to solve the mystery. But as the deadline loomed, she grew increasingly isolated, the weight of her equation pressing down on her shoulders.
On the night of the final lecture, Dr. Voss took the stage with a sense of urgency. "Tonight," she announced, "I will reveal the next piece of the puzzle. The key to solving the Equation Enigma lies within each of you."
The crowd gasped, their eyes wide with excitement and fear. The speaker had never before shared her equation with the public. Tonight, she was placing her fate in their hands.
She began to write on the board, each digit and symbol chosen with care. As she worked, the audience watched, their breath held in anticipation. The equation was a complex one, but it seemed to be taking shape, to be making sense.
"Here it is," Dr. Voss declared, her voice steady despite the pounding of her heart. "The Equation Enigma, revealed to you all."
The equation was a series of variables, each one representing a part of her life. The constants, she explained, were the choices she had made, the actions she had taken. But one variable stood out, larger and more prominent than the rest.
"This," she said, pointing to the variable, "is the unknown. It represents the future, the choices yet to be made. And here is where you come in."
Dr. Voss paused, her eyes locking with those of her audience. "Solve this equation, and you solve my fate. But be warned: the answer may not be what you expect."
The room fell into a moment of silence, the air charged with electricity. Then, as if in unison, the audience began to whisper, to debate, to try to solve the equation. The Equation Enigma had become their own, a challenge to their intellect and their hearts.
In the days that followed, the Equation Enigma became a global phenomenon. People from all walks of life tried to solve it, to decipher its meaning. The media buzzed with speculation, the internet filled with theories and debates.
But the answer remained elusive. The Equation Enigma was not a puzzle to be solved by brute force; it was a story to be lived, a journey to be embarked upon.
As time passed, Dr. Voss's story became one of inspiration, a testament to the power of human determination and the indomitable spirit of the mind. She continued to lecture, to share her experiences, to encourage others to follow their own paths.
In the end, the Equation Enigma was not a riddle to be solved, but a reminder that life is a series of variables, a journey to be navigated with courage and curiosity. And while the future may remain unknown, the Equation Enigma had shown that the answers we seek may be found within ourselves, in the choices we make and the actions we take.
The story of the Equation Enigma lived on, a tale of mystery and discovery, a reminder that in a world of numbers and equations, the most important variable is always the human heart.
